Holly-Hunter

Holly Hunter is an American actress and producer well recognized by her highly commendable performances in films such as Broadcast News The Firm The Piano and The Incredibles. Holly Hunter has won numerous awards and awards, among them her first Oscar for her role in the film Piano. The successful actress began her career as an actor in the theatre with an array of Broadway and Off-Broadway shows. She has always had an interest in acting since she was in school. Her first role in a play in fifth grade was in Helen Keller. As a result of having mumps, she became blind on the other side the ear. However, this did not stop her ambition to become an actor. She studied drama at college after which she moved to Pittsburgh to New York City to follow her dreams. After a casual encounter, she became stuck in an elevator alongside writer Beth Henley and the two joined forces to create the Broadway Crimes of the Heart that was Hunter's first performance. After she was settled in Los Angeles, she began looking for roles in films. The role she was offered came as an actress who played the leading character Swing Shift. Since her time in Los Angeles, Holly Hunter has been in many films, television movies and series. Holly Hunter received a star on the Hollywood Walk of Fame and she also received an award called the Women in Film Lucy Award.
